Talk about bad timing. A Stafford County teen picked the worst moment to poke his head out of a vape shop—right as a deputy was rolling by, according to the Stafford County Sheriff’s Office. The bizarre bust happened around 1:30 a.m. on Monday, Feb. 24, at Crystal Smoke and Vape along Richmond Highway. Deputies said they were patrolling the area when a glass break alarm went off at the shop, and as they approached, they found the front door completely shattered. Deputies In VA Follow Instincts, Bust Suspicious Crew From MD With Burglary Tools: Sheriff
A group of Marylanders who made a questionable late-night trip into Virginia landed behind bars after deputies found burglary tools, a firearm, and a driver under the influence during a traffic stop, authorities said. The incident unfolded around 11:35 p.m. on Friday, Feb. 7, when deputies spotted a swerving Mercedes-Benz making erratic movements near Washington Square Plaza, a spokesperson from the Stafford County Sheriff’s Office said. Teen Who 'Can't Blow Zeros' Busted For DUI After Virginia Crash, Sheriff Says
A teen girl knew she was up to no good and broadcast it for the sheriff's office to hear after allegedly driving drunk and crashing into bushes off the side of the road in Stafford County, according to the sheriff's office. At approximately 2 a.m. on Saturday, Sept. 14, deputies responded to a stretch of Embrey Mill Road for an automatic crash notification that was coming from an iPhone.
